Vamping Babies
Originally released in 1926. Vamping Babies is a comedy film. directed by Scott Pembroke. At just 10 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Alyce Ardell, Lewis Sargent, and Bud Jamison
Synopsis
"Lewis Sargent of 'Huckleberry Finn" fame, now grown up, and Alice Ardell are the principal players in this Standard Comdy which deals with the attempts of a love-sick young couple to wed despite an irate father who shows his temper by demolishing straw hats. They finally elope, resulting in a chase scene. Slapstick comedy of average amusement value". - Synopsis via The Moving Picture World. Originally two reels, one survives.
